Soft Tyranny: Origination
Where did the term "soft tyranny" originate and where has it occured?
In 1835, Alexis de Tocqueville came up with the idea of soft tyranny during his texts titled Democracy in America. His goal was to explain why the representative democracy in America is succeeding and is failing everywhere else. He speculates in his work about the future of the philosophies of America and how they will be threatened.

He mentioned terms such as "soft tyranny," "soft despotism" and "tyranny of the majority" to describe how these events would happen. Basically, through gradual, small changes in policy, the United States would be fundamentally transformed into a state controlled completely by the government.
